Xylitol
Xylitol is a nonfermentable, tooth friendly, alcohol sugar. Xylitol has been around for a long time but has only recently grown in popularity. Xylitol is all natural, unlike artificial chemicals like aspartame, Splenda® and sucralose. It also differs from other sweeteners like fructose, sorbitol and glucose because its molecule has five carbon atoms instead of [...]

Xylitol
What is xylitol? It is a sweet tasting, naturally occurring sweetener. It has one-third less calories than table sugar. It is produced from birch trees, some hardwood trees and fibrous vegetation.
